Star Struck Tuesday: Peace Proscovia

Our Ugandan star thisTuesday is Peace Proscovia. Do you remember the lady who took the Netball Cranes to being crowned the African Netball Champions in June after they defeated over five countries? Well, read on!

Peace Proscovia who is currently studying a Masters’ Degree, playing for a University team in the UK was also taken up by Gilbert Netball as an ambassador in Dec 2016. Peace is just moving faster and faster, and she has  scooped 3 accolades at the 2017 Golden Globe Awards following her remarkable performance with Loughborough Lightening.

Peace had played for Loughborough Lightning back in 2015 and 2016 but re-signed for further two years following change in visa regulations. In 2016, she managed to find a way of continuing with her dream and enrolled at Loughborough University for a MSc in Marketing at the University’s School of Business and Economics, alongside Netball.

 

The talented player won the Player of the season Award, Players’ Player of the Season and was also named in the All Star Team as the best Goal Shooter (GS).

Proscovia netted a total of 812 goals. and managed to beat her teammate Beth Cobden, Natalie Haythorthwaite (Wasps), Bongiwe Msomi (Wasps), Gabby Marshal and Layla Gusoth, on the player of the season award.
